Pakistan to participate in T20 tri-series with New Zealand, Bangladesh from October 7-14

The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B) said on Tuesday that the Green Shirts will participate in a T20 tri-series in Christchurch, New Zealand from October 7-14, with Bangladesh as the third team.

According to the cricket board, the series is part of the team’s preparations for the ICC Men’s T20 World Cup to be held later this year.

The press release said that Pakistan will take on Bangladesh on October 7 and New Zealand the next day.

“In the second round of matches, Pakistan will play New Zealand and Bangladesh on October 11 and 13 respectively, while the final will be held on October 14,” the PCB said.

Captain Babar Azam looked excited about the tri-series.

“I am happy that we will take part in the tri-series in New Zealand as it will help us reach early and not only get used to the T20 World Cup in Australia but will also give a final touch to our preparations.” PCB says.

“I missed the last series in New Zealand due to a thumb injury and look forward to playing cricket in Christchurch against two good opponents,” he said.

Pakistan will leave for Christchurch on October 4 after completing the seven-match T20I series against England on October 2.

Schedule

  • 7 October – Pakistan v Bangladesh, Hagley Oval, Christchurch
  • 8 October – Pakistan v New Zealand, Hagley Oval, Christchurch
  • 9 October – Bangladesh v New Zealand, Hagley Oval, Christchurch
  • 11 October – New Zealand v Pakistan, Hagley Oval, Christchurch
  • 12 October – Bangladesh v New Zealand, Hagley Oval, Christchurch
  • 13 October – Bangladesh v Pakistan, Hagley Oval, Christchurch
  • 14 October – Final, Hagley Oval, Christchurch
